Webb3 jan. 2024 · The definition of bilateral coordination, also called bilateral integration, is having the control to use both sides of the body in an organized way. This coordination shows that the left and right sides of the brain are working together and communicating. Integration is shown in activities like climbing stairs, dressing, stringing beads and ...
